Excel will open to its … WebMay 3, 2024 · Any appropriate method can be used to graph the lines for the constraints. However often the easiest method is to graph the line by plotting the x-intercept and y-intercept. WebJun 10, 2024 · Graph a linear equation using Excel Step 1: Solve the linear equation 2x + 3 = 9 2x = 9 – 3 2x = 6 x = 6/2 x = 3 Step 2: Plot the graph WebLinear Programming is a widely used mathematical technique for maximizing, or minimizing, a linear function of variables such as output, profit, or costs. Linear programming helps in resource allocation decisions where the resources that are being allocated are finite (e.g., machine time, labor, money, time, warehouse space).
